iPad 2 vs. Motorola Xoom

Both devices offer dual-core 1GHz process, 10 hour battery life, and dual cameras. The Xoom is a little larger, and heavier, but the real difference is the operating system.

D-Link Hybrid Wireless-N PowerLine Router Now Available

D-Link has released its Wireless-N PowerLine Router (DHP-1320), a networking solution for extending wired and wireless home networks by tapping into a home’s electrical wiring. This combination IPv6-ready network solution merges PowerLine 200 Mbps technology with a Wireless-N router and Ethernet ports.

World’s First Eye-controlled Laptop

Tobii Technology of Sweden has introduced a prototype of an eye-controlled laptop. Using a process called TrueEye, the laptop identifies the user by their eyes and adjusts illumination for them.
